Energy decay of electromagnetic systems with memory
GIORGI, Claudio;NASO, MARIA GRAZIA;
2005-01-01
Abstract
We consider a linear evolution problem with memory arising in the theory of hereditary electromagnetism. Under general assumptions on the memory kernel, all single trajectories are proved to decay to zero, but the decay rate is not uniform in dependence of the initial data, so that the system is not exponentially stable.
